Personal data Johannes Cornelius Sillingh 

  • He was born in the year 1560 in Keulen.Source 1
  • Profession: Jur. utr. Licentius (Hoogleraar) in Keulen, Duitsland.Source 1
  • He died on March 1, 1635 in Keulen, he was 75 years old.Source 1
    Begraven in de Dominikanerkirche
  • He is buried in Keulen.
  • This information was last updated on January 16, 2020.

Household of Johannes Cornelius Sillingh

He is married to Elisabeth Pieters Ruysch.

They got marriedSource 1


Child(ren):

  1. Maria Sillingh  ± 1582-????
